What Is Coupa?
Coupa, based in Foster City, California, is a prominent player in the business spend management sector. The company operates within various industries, including Cloud Infrastructure, FinTech, Procurement, and Software. With a workforce ranging from 1001 to 5000 employees, Coupa has established itself as a significant entity in its field.
Founded to provide a unified suite of financial applications, Coupa leverages AI-native tools to optimize business expenditures. The company offers comprehensive solutions for finance, procurement, and supply chain management, serving a diverse range of industries and business sizes.
How Much Funding Has Coupa Raised?
- Series A
- Amount Raised: USD 1,500,000
- Date: March 2007
- Lead Investors: BlueRun Ventures
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To develop and launch its initial suite of financial applications.
- Series B
- Amount Raised: USD 6,000,000
- Date: April 2008
- Lead Investors: Battery Ventures
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To expand its product offerings and scale its operations.
- Series C
- Amount Raised: USD 7,500,000
- Date: September 2009
- Lead Investors: El Dorado Ventures
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To enhance its technology and increase market penetration.
- Series D
- Amount Raised: USD 12,000,000
- Date: February 2011
- Lead Investors: Mohr Davidow Ventures
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To accelerate growth and expand its customer base.
- Series E
- Amount Raised: USD 22,000,000
- Date: May 2012
- Lead Investors: Crosslink Capital
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To support international expansion and product development.
- Series F
- Amount Raised: USD 40,000,000
- Date: March 2014
- Lead Investors: Meritech Capital Partners
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To fuel continued growth and innovation in its product suite.
- Series G
- Amount Raised: USD 80,000,000
- Date: June 2015
- Lead Investors: T. Rowe Price
- Valuation at Round: Over USD 1 billion
- Motivation Behind the Round: To expand global operations, grow sales, and increase product development.
- Post-IPO Equity
- Amount Raised: USD 50,000,000
- Date: June 2021
- Valuation at Round: Not publicly disclosed
- Motivation Behind the Round: To support strategic acquisitions and further innovation.
Total Amount Raised: USD 219,000,000. Current Valuation: Over USD 1 billion.
